Gipsy Hill station, served by Southern Railway, is equipped with various essential amenities to make your travel smooth. The ticket office is open from the early hours of the day until late, operating from 06:20 to 19:45 on weekdays, extending slightly longer on Saturdays, and offering reduced hours on Sundays. This flexible schedule makes ticket purchasing a hassle-free experience.
Though there are no smartcard validators specifically for ease of boarding, the presence of accessible ticket machines ensures you can readily collect tickets bought online; these machines are designed with accessibility in mind too. Additionally, the station is supportive of those with special needs by housing induction loops and offering ramp assistance for train access, making sure everyone can navigate safely to their destination.

Gipsy Hill goes the extra mile to cater to all travelers, including those requiring special assistance. While the station notably excludes accessible toilets and lacking certain mobility aids such as wheelchairs, staff support is available throughout operating hours from 05:45 to 00:15 daily to ensure that everyone receives the help they need.
For extra peace of mind, safety measures like CCTV surveillance and a customer help point provide added layers of security and information, fostering a respectful and accommodating environment for every commuter visiting or leaving from Gipsy Hill Station.

Stocksmoor Train Station, being rather compact, has a straightforward setup. While you may not find a bustling ticket office, rest assured, ticket machines are available to help you with ticket collection. This makes it easy to pick up tickets you've purchased online. However, do note that there aren't any accessible ticket machines, so plan accordingly. While the station doesn’t have waiting rooms or public Wi-Fi, you’ll find essential seating areas to ensure a comfortable wait for your train.
It's important to mention that Stocksmoor Station does not have staff on site. For any inquiries or assistance, you can reach their helpline at 08002006060. Accessibility considerations have been made with step-free access via ramps to both platforms, although it's classified as a 'Category B' station, meaning not all parts are step-free. Those requiring additional assistance can directly contact the Passenger Assist helpline for support as needed.
Transport connections at Stocksmoor are straightforward yet effective. The station offers a rail replacement service, and for general bus routes, there's convenient access to local bus stops on Station Road. If you’re wondering about taxis, visit Cab4You for options.
